    I now have all 20 blocks made. There are 2042 pieces in this so far.Now I will do the sashing. The sashing strips are cut 1 1/2 in wide, and 16 in long. and will have a 1 1/2 in setting square at the intersections.
    I also saved the dog ears. :lol: :lol: Don't know why, just thought it would be fun to see how many there would be. I just might save them from now on. I think they would be pretty filling up a glass jar :-D
